This procedure outlines how to upload the new firmware to the Reader so it can then be activated.
Uploading new firmware
Prerequisites: A service laptop containing a copy of the latest firmware is connected to either the Ethernet 1 or
a USB port and then logged into the CTM web interface.
You must have Software Management permissions.
CAUTION:
On a redundant Reader, ensure that the redundant side has no
fault conditions and all lane controller links are functioning
1. Select the Manage Software link from the left panel of the screen.
Result: The following Software Update page appears.
Note: Ensure that the new firmware version is more recent than the active firmware version
2. Check the Space remaining to ensure there is enough Reader memory to load the new firmware.
